Title: Baba Au Rhum
Yield: 1 Servings
Categories: Bread Machine, Desserts, Ethnic

Ingredients:

BEV JANSON (RKFV20A)
1/3 c MILK
1 1/2 ts Active Dry Yeast
1 3/4 c BREAD Flour -- plus
2 tb BREAD Flour
6 tb SUGAR
8 tb (1 stick) Unsalted BUTTER
3 Eggs
SYRUP-----
1 c SUGAR
1 c WATER
1/4 c DARK RUM
2/3 c Unsweetened WHIPPED CREAM

that calls for an impressive desse 1. Scald the milk in a small sauce pan
and let cool to room temperature. 2. Add the milk and all remaining ingred.
for the baba in the order SUGGESTED by YOUR bread machine manual and
process on the basic bread cycle according to the manufacturer's
directions. 3. Make a syrup by boiling the sugar & water together in a
small saucepan until the mixture is clear. Add the rum and simmer for 1
minute. 4. When the bread cycle ends, remove the warm baba to a deep dish
or shallow bowl. Brush the baba with the syrup several times as it cools.
Allow the baba to soak up the syrup that collects in the bottom of the
dish. Refrigerate until chilled. 5. When cool, slice the baba into wedges
and brush them with any remaining syrup if they are not totally moist.
Serve with unsweetened whipped cream on the side.
